Why Montessori Toys Are Ideal for 1 Year Olds

Montessori toys are carefully crafted with simplicity and purpose in mind.Unlike many traditional toys, Montessori toys do not overstimulate young children. They are designed to encourage exploration. Children can develop at their own pace. These toys are typically made from natural materials like wood. They are free from flashy lights and sounds. This allows your child to focus on the task at hand. Through self-directed play, they can develop critical skills.

For 1 year olds, Montessori toys are ideal. At this age, children are beginning to develop their motor skills and cognitive abilities. These toys offer a perfect balance of challenge and fun. They not only entertain but also provide valuable learning opportunities. Montessori toys help support your child’s growth and development.

Key Benefits of Montessori Toys for 1 Year Olds

  1. Encouraging Independence

At 1 year old, children are eager to explore their environment. They want to do things on their own. Montessori toys are designed to be intuitive for toddlers. These toys are easy for them to use independently. They help foster a sense of confidence and self-reliance. Simple activities like stacking blocks or sorting shapes allow toddlers to solve problems. They can achieve goals on their own, which builds their self-esteem.

  1. Developing Fine Motor Skills

Many Montessori toys focus on developing fine motor skills, which are essential for tasks like writing, drawing, and buttoning clothes. Toys that involve grasping, pulling, and manipulating objects help strengthen the small muscles in your child’s hands and fingers. For example, threading beads or stacking rings are excellent ways to improve dexterity and hand-eye coordination.

  1. Supporting Cognitive Growth

Montessori toys are also excellent for cognitive development. They encourage problem-solving, critical thinking, and understanding of cause-and-effect relationships. Simple puzzles, shape sorters, and building blocks challenge your child to think logically and explore different ways to achieve their desired outcomes. These activities lay the groundwork for more complex cognitive skills in the future.

  1. Fostering Creativity and Imagination

Open-ended play is a key component of the Montessori philosophy. Many Montessori toys are designed for various uses. This encourages children to use their imagination and creativity. For example, a set of wooden blocks can become towers, bridges, or imaginary animals. This allows your child to explore endless possibilities and express their creativity.

  1. Promoting Sensory Exploration

Sensory play is crucial for a 1-year-old’s development. Montessori toys include various textures, shapes, and materials. These features stimulate the senses. For instance, a smooth wooden block or soft fabric of a stuffed toy provides sensory experiences. Such interactions help your child understand their environment. They also support the development of sensory processing skills.

Top Montessori Toys for 1 Year Olds

Selecting the right toys for your 1 year old is an important step in supporting their growth and development. Here are some of the best toys for 1 year olds that align with Montessori principles:

  • Stacking Rings: These classic toys are perfect for developing f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ination. The simple act of placing rings on a peg helps your child understand concepts like size and order.
  • Shape Sorters: Shape sorters challenge toddlers to match shapes with corresponding holes, promoting cognitive development and spatial awareness. They also help improve problem-solving skills as your child figures out how to fit each piece into the right spot.
  • Push and Pull Toys:As your child begins to master walking, push and pull toys are ideal. They offer support and challenge. These toys help strengthen leg muscles. They also improve balance. At the same time, they make movement fun and engaging.

  • Wooden Blocks: Building with wooden blocks allows toddlers to experiment with balance, gravity, and creativity. Blocks are versatile and can be used in countless ways, making them a timeless Montessori toy.
  • Musical Instruments: Simple instruments like wooden drums, shakers, and xylophones introduce your child to the world of music. These toys encourage sensory exploration and help develop a sense of rhythm and coordination.
